/* Design by Brian Diaz of Media 65 @ http://www.m65.net  All Rights Reserved */

/* ##################### MODULE TABLE STYLE  #################*/

/* Element |Class 			  |Suffix */

/* table   |moduletable      | moduleclass_sfx*/

/* <jdoc:include type="modules" name="left" style="table" /> */

/* Table Control */
table.moduletable { }

/* Font Control */

/* Title Control */
table.moduletable th { }

/* Module tbody Control*/

/*table.moduletable tbody{} */

/* Module Row Control*/

/*table.moduletable tr {}*/
table.moduletable tr { }

/* Module table Data Content Control*/
table.moduletable td { }

/* List Control */
table.moduletable ul { }
table.moduletable li { }

/* Link Control*/
table.moduletable a:link { }
table.moduletable a:visited { }
table.moduletable a:hover { }
table.moduletable a:active { }

/* ##################### MODULE TABLE STYLE CUSTOM SUFFIX #################*/

/* ##################### MODULE TABLE ST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E TABLE STYLE  #################*/

/* ##################### MODULE XHTML DIV STYLE #################*/

/* Element 	|Class 			  	|Suffix */

/* div   	|moduletable      | moduleclass_sfx*/

/* h3    	|moduletable      | 
/* <jdoc:include type="modules" name="left" style="xhtml" /> */

/* Table Control */

/* Module Content Control*/
div.moduletable { }

/* Font Control */

/* Title Control */
div.moduletable h3 { }
div.module_right h3 { border-bottom:1px solid #eee; padding:20px 0 10px 10px; margin-bottom:8px;}
div.module_right { background:transparent url(../images/bgMidModRight.png) 0 0 repeat-y; width:200px;  }
div.module_right div { background:transparent url(../images/bgTopModRight.png) top left no-repeat; width:200px; }
div.module_right div div { background:transparent url(../images/bgBottomModRight.png) bottom left no-repeat; width:200px; }
div.module_right div div div { background:none; width:200px; }
div.module_right a { background:url("../images/bgReadmore.png") no-repeat scroll 0 0 transparent;
display:block;
font-size:13px;
height:30px;
margin:0;
padding:8px 0 0 9px;
width:86px; }
div.module_right a:link { color: #FF9900 }
div.module_right a:visited { color: #FF9900 }
div.module_right a:hover { color: #000000 }




div.module_login h3 { border-bottom:1px solid #eee; padding:20px 0 10px 10px; margin-bottom:8px;}
div.module_login { background:transparent url(../images/bgMidModRight.png) 0 0 repeat-y; width:200px;  }
div.module_login div { background:transparent url(../images/bgTopModRight.png) top left no-repeat; width:200px; }
div.module_login div div { background:url("../images/bgBottomModRight.png") no-repeat scroll left bottom transparent;
margin-bottom:-14px;
padding-bottom:16px;
width:200px; }
div.module_login div div div { background:none; width:200px; }

div.module_login p {
margin-bottom:0;
padding:0 10px 0 10px;
width:200px;
}
div.module_newstop { background:transparent url(../images/bgMidModRight.png) 0 0 repeat-y; width:200px; }
div.module_newstop h3 {
border-bottom:1px solid #EEEEEE;
margin:5px 0 8px 0;
padding:20px 0 10px 10px;
}
div.module_newstop div { background:transparent url(../images/bgTopModRight.png) top left no-repeat; width:200px; }
div.module_newstop div div { background:none; width:200px; }
div.module_newstop div div div { background:none; width:200px; }
div.module_newstop p {
margin-bottom:0;
padding:0 10px 0 10px;
width:200px;
}
div.module_newsbottom h3 { border-bottom:1px solid #eee; padding:20px 0 10px 10px; }
div.module_newsbottom { background:transparent url(../images/bgMidModRight.png) 0 0 repeat-y; width:200px; }
div.module_newsbottom div { background:none; width:200px; }
div.module_newsbottom div div { background:transparent url(../images/bgBottomModRight.png) bottom left no-repeat; width:200px; }
div.module_newsbottom div div div { background:none; width:200px; }
div.rs_mail__newsbottom { padding:10px 10px 20px; }
div.rs_mail__newsbottom input { width:140px; }
div.rs_mail__newsbottom input.button { width:auto; }
div.gk_npro_mainwrap { border:none; color:#666666; overflow:hidden; padding:0 10px 10px; }
h4.gk_npro_header { margin:0; color:#666666;line-height: 1em }


div.modultable_flowlist {font-family: Arial}

.highslide-body p {padding: 0; margin: 0;}

/* List Control */
div.moduletable ul { }
div.moduletable li { }

/* Link Control*/
div.moduletable a:link { }
div.moduletable a:visited { }
div.moduletable a:hover { }
div.moduletable a:active { }
div.moduletable_toolbar h3 { border-bottom:1px solid #FF9900; padding:20px 0 10px 2px; margin-bottom:0 }
div.moduletable_toolbar a { }
.highslide-wrapper .highslide-header ul { visibility:hidden; }
.highslide-close { list-style:none; }

div.moduletable_toolbar a:link  {color: #FF9900}
div.moduletable_toolbar a:visited {color: #FF9900}
div.moduletable_toolbar a:hover {color: #000000}

div.moduletable_bottom a:link  {color: #FF9900; }
div.moduletable_bottom a:visited {color: #FF9900; }
div.moduletable_bottom a:hover {color: #000000;}

div.moduletable_bottom p {margin: 0; padding: 0}

div.moduletable_bottom a.contact:link  {color: #000000; }
div.moduletable_bottom a.contact:visited {color: #000000;}
div.moduletable_bottom a.contact:hover {color: #FF9900;}

div.default div.yoo-toppanel div.trigger-m {
width:200px;
}

div.module_rightToolBox h3 { border-bottom:1px solid #eee; padding:20px 0 10px 10px; margin-bottom:8px;}
div.module_rightToolBox { background:transparent url(../images/bgMidModRight.png) 0 0 repeat-y; width:200px; margin-top:-12px; }
div.module_rightToolBox div { background:transparent url(../images/bgTopModRight.png) top left no-repeat; width:200px; }
div.module_rightToolBox div div { background:transparent url(../images/bgBottomModRight.png) bottom left no-repeat; width:200px; }
div.module_rightToolBox div div div { background:none; width:200px; }
div.module_rightToolBox p {
margin-bottom:0;
padding:0 10px 20px 10px;
width:200px;
}


/* ##################### MODULE XHTML STYLE CUSTOM SUFFIX #################*/

/* ##################### MODULE XHTML ST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E MODULE XHTML STYLE  #################*/

/* ##################### MODULE ROUNDED STYLE #################*/

/* Element 	|Class 			  	|Suffix */

/* div   	|module           | moduleclass_sfx*/

/* h3    	|module           | 
/* <jdoc:include type="modules" name="left" style="rounded" /> */

/* Module Content Control*/
div.module { }

/* Font Control */

/* Title Control */
div.module h3 { }

/* List Control */
.module ul { }
.module li { }

/* Link Control*/
.module a:link { }
.module a:visited { }
.module a:hover { }
.module a:active { }

/* Round Conners example */

/* ##################### MODULE ROUNDED ST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E ROUNDED ST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E ROUNDED STYLE  #################*/

/* ##################### MODULE HORZ #################*/

/* table   |moduletable      | moduleclass_sfx*>*/

/* <jdoc:include type="modules" name="left" style="horz" /> */

/* Its a table module above has most of the control try using a suffix to have more control*/
.nowrap { }

/* ##################### MODULE HORZ STYLE CUSTOM SUFFIX #################*/

/* ##################### MODULE BANNERS #################*/

/* mod_banners */

/*
div     |bannergroup      | moduleclass_sfx
div     |bannerheader     | moduleclass_sfx
div     |banneritem       | moduleclass_sfx 
div     |bannerfooter     | moduleclass_sfx*/

/* Group */
div.bannergroup { }

/* Header  */
div.bannerheader { }

/* Text advert style */
div.banneritem { }

/* footer */
div.bannerfooter { }

/* ##################### MODULE BANNERS STYLE CUSTOM SUFFIX #################*/

/* Group */
div.bannergroup-ban-sfx { }

/* Header  */
div.bannerheader-ban-sfx { }

/* Text advert style */
div.banneritem-ban-sfx { }

/* footer */
div.bannerfooter-ban-sfx { }

/*  ##################### END MODULE BANNERS ST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E BANNERS #################*/

/* ##################### MODULE BREADCRUMBS #################*/

/* mod_breadcrumbs Move to navigation.css*/

/* ##################### MODULE BREADCRUMBS #################*/

/* ##################### MODULE CUSTOM #################*/

/*  mod_custom No styles at this time */

/* ##################### MODULE CUSTOM #################*/

/* ##################### MODULE FOOTER #################*/

/* mod_footer No styles at this time */

/* ##################### END MODULE FOOTER #################*/

/* ##################### MODULE LATESTNEWS #################*/

/* mod_latestnews */

/* 
ul      |latestnews      | moduleclass_sfx
li      |latestnews      | moduleclass_sfx
a       |latestnews      | moduleclass_sfx */
.latestnews { }

/* List Control */
.latestnews ul { }
.latestnews li { }

/* Link Control*/
.latestnews a:link { }
.latestnews a:visited { }
.latestnews a:hover { }
.latestnews a:active { }

/* ##################### END MODULE LATESTNEWS STYLE CUSTOM SUFFIX #################*/

/* mod_latestnews */

/* 
ul      |latestnews      | moduleclass_sfx
li      |latestnews      | moduleclass_sfx
a       |latestnews      | moduleclass_sfx */
.latestnews-news-sfx { }

/* ##################### END MODULE LATESTNEWS ST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E LATESTNEWS #################*/

/* ##################### MODULE FEED #################*/

/*mod_feed
Element		| ID		| CLASS				| SUFFIX
table			NA			moduletable			YES
ul				NA			newsfeed				YES
*/
.newsfeed { }

/* ##################### END MODULE FEED #################*/
.newsfeed-feed-sfx { }

/* ##################### MODULE FEED SUFFIX #################*/

/* ##################### END MODULE FEED SUFFIX  #################*/

/* ##################### MODULE MAINMENU #################*/

/* NOTE: see navigation.css */

/* ##################### END MODULE MAINMENU #################*/

/* ##################### MODULE LOGIN #################*/

/* mod_login */

/* 
NOTE: see forms.css
/* Element 		|ID   				| Class 			  |Suffix 
input-submit 	|NA					| button			  |NO
fieldset			|NA					|input			  |NO
input-text		|modlgn_username	|inputbox		  |NO
input-password	|modlgn_passwd		|inputbox		  |NO
input-checkbox	|modlgn_remember	|inputbox		  |NO
input-submit	|NA					|button			  |NO
*/

/* ##################### END MODULE LOGIN #################*/
form-login { }

/* ##################### MODULE MOSTREAD #################*/

/* mod_mostread */

/* 
ul      |mostread      | moduleclass_sfx
li      |mostread      | moduleclass_sfx
a       |mostread      | moduleclass_sfx */
.mostread { }

/* ##################### MODULE MOSTREAD STYLE CUSTOM SUFFIX #################*/

/* ul      |mostread      | moduleclass_sfx
   li      |mostread      | moduleclass_sfx
   a       |mostread      | moduleclass_sfx */
.mostread-read-sfx { }

/* ##################### END MODULE MOSTREAD ST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E MOSTREAD #################*/

/* ##################### MODULE NEWSFLASH #################*/

/* mod_newsflash */

/* 
These are the same as the Componet class but if your add a suffix you can control
with affecting the main Componet class.
table   |moduletable      | moduleclass_sfx
table   |contentpaneopen  | moduleclass_sfx
td      |contentheading   | moduleclass_sfx
a       |contentpagetitle | moduleclass_sfx
span    |article_separator|  */

/* ##################### END MODULE NEWSFLASH STYLE CUSTOM SUFFIX #################*/

/*
table   |moduletable      | moduleclass_sfx
table   |contentpaneopen  | moduleclass_sfx
td      |contentheading   | moduleclass_sfx
a       |contentpagetitle | moduleclass_sfx
span    |article_separator|  */
moduletable-news-sfx { }
article_separator-news-sfx { }
contentpaneopen-news-sfx { }
contentheading-news-sfx { }
contentpagetitle-news-sfx { }
contentpaneopen-news-sfx { }

/* ##################### END MODULE NEWSFLASH ST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E NEWSFLASH #################*/

/* ##################### MODULE POLL #################*/

/* mod_poll */

/* 
this module has a special style sheet in its front page com 
loaction: components\com_poll\assets\poll_bars.css
it calls a Javascript that adds the  class at rendering time of page.

table   |pollstableborder   	|

See" forms.css
input-submit	|NA	 |button

!Theses classes are component class see components.css!
div     |componentheading     | pageclass_sfx
div     |contentpane          | pageclass_sfx
th      |sectiontableheader 	|
tr      |sectiontableentry  	| pageclass_sfx |odd color 0 1
*/

/* Polls Outside Table Border */
.pollstableborder { }

/* ##################### MODULE POLL STYLE CUSTOM SUFFIX #################*/

/* NA */

/* ##################### END MODULE POLL ST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E POLL #################*/

/* ##################### MODULE RANDOM IMAGE #################*/

/* mod_random_image No styles at this time*/

/* ##################### END MODULE RANDOM IMAGE #################*/

/* ##################### MODULE REALTED ITEMS #################*/

/*mod_related_items*/

/* ul      |relateditems      | moduleclass_sfx */
relateditems { }

/* ##################### MODULE REALTED ITEMS STYLE CUSTOM SUFFIX #################*/
relateditems-related-sfx { }

/* ##################### END MODULE REALTED ITEMS STYLE CUSTOM SUFFIX #################*/

/* ##################### END MODULE REALTED ITEMS #################*/

/* ##################### MODULE SEARCH #################*/

/* mod_searc & com_search  */

/* should add form foramtting in the forms.css sheets */

/*Element		| ID								| CLASS		| SUFFIX
input-submit	  mod_search_searchword		 inputbox		YES
input-image		 NA								 button			YES
input-submit	 NA								 button	      YES
div				NA								    search		   YES*/
.search { }

/* last 2 for search class's are in com_search but added here*/

/* results if not search google */

/* End Search Form */

/* ##################### END MODULE SEARCH #################*/

/* ##################### MODULE SEARCH SUFFIX  #################*/
.search-sea-sfx { }

/* last 2 for search class's are in com_search but added here*/

/* results if not search google */

/* ##################### END MODULE SEARCH SUFFIX #################*/

/* ##################### MODULE SECTIONS #################*/

/* mod_sections */

/*
 ul      |sections      | moduleclass_sfx */
.sections { }

/* ##################### END MODULE SECTIONS  #################*/

/* ##################### MODULE SECTIONS SUFFIX  #################*/
.sections-sec-sfx { }

/* ##################### END MODULE SECTIONS SUFFIX #################*/

/* ##################### MODULE STATS #################*/

/* mod_stats No styles at this time */

/* ##################### END MODULE MODULE STATS#################*/

/* ##################### MODULE SYNDICATE #################*/

/* mod_syndicate No styles at this time */

/* ##################### END MODULE SYNDICATE #################*/

/* ##################### MODULE WHOSONLINE #################*/

/* mod_whosonline No styles at this time */

/* ##################### END MODULE SYNDICATE #################*/

/* ##################### MODULE WRAPPER #################*/

/* mod_wrapper */

/*Element	|ID	|CLASS	|SUFFIX
  iframe	   |NA	|wrapper	|YES*/
.wrapper { }

/* ##################### MODULE WRAPPER SUFFIX #################*/

/* ##################### END MODULE WRAPPER SUFFIX #################*/